Yo guys….. is me again, as I promise on reviewing the autofoam.
Handling….
The 1st few days I really can’t feel the difference, on the 4th day when
I was turning the “S” Conner (Beside the old airport, along jalan sugai
besi)I feel that the car was very much attach to the road,
the “Swinging” feeling is gone. I was very impress with it.
And also tried on the 360 big turn (highway from sungai besi high way
turning up to seri petaling) I now can increase may speed wile I am
taking the Conner. So overall, I am impress, and the “Shit” gives me more
confidence in turning Conner in a higher speed, so tams up with 4 star.
Soundproofing…
I have to wait for the foam to be harden, then I can hear that the “Bass”
sound from my horrible “Pap” was cut down, when I pass by some yellow
lines, the sound did change a lot, where by it is not so irritating.
Overall, Tams up with 2 star.
Something to share….
When I went back to clean the foam, I did some soundproofing (Fire wall &
rear side), you guys have to try it out. When you have foam +
Soundproofing, the result was dame good, I enjoy it very much. No more
feeling tension(Cause by the sport “Pap” sound), car feels very much
attach to the road, more stable with Conner (With out stabilize bar *I
took it out*). Oh ya….for soundproofing I give 5 star. Must try out guys.
